The Genesis of Value Stream Mapping

Value Stream Mapping’s roots trace back to the Toyota Production System, a revolutionary approach to automobile manufacturing in the mid-20th century. This method was designed to reduce waste, improve efficiency, and increase production speed. VSM emerged as a part of this system, focusing on visualizing and streamlining the entire production process.

The Contemporary Relevance of Value Stream Mapping

Today, VSM has transcended its manufacturing origins to find applications in a variety of sectors, including healthcare, software development, and logistics. Businesses are increasingly utilizing VSM to identify inefficiencies, reduce waste, and improve overall operational flow.

VSM’s Impact on Business Efficiency

VSM aids in identifying and eliminating non-value adding activities in a process, resulting in improved productivity and cost savings. It provides a clear, visual representation of the process flow, making it easier to understand and optimize. However, successful implementation requires a deep understanding of the process and a commitment to continuous improvement.

Challenges in Implementing Value Stream Mapping

While the benefits of VSM are substantial, its implementation is not without challenges. These include a lack of understanding of the methodology, resistance to change, and the requirement for ongoing monitoring and adjustment. Overcoming these challenges requires strong leadership, effective communication, and a culture of continuous improvement.
